How do I identify my Breitling watch?

During the production, each individual Breitling watch is etched with a unique serial number to differentiate it from the others in the production series. Normally, the serial number can be found engraved on the case back, but sometimes also in between the lugs behind the strap or bracelet.

Can I check my Breitling serial number?

Since the year 2000, all Breitling watches carry a unique identification number: their serial number, which can be checked within the Breitling network against the model reference of the watch.

How much does a Breitling chronograph 43 cost?

Today, the Navitimer 8 has a maximum power reserve of 70 hours. You can purchase the Navitimer 8 B01 Chronograph 43 for roughly 6,100 USD on Chrono24. The same watch in rose gold sells for about 16,000 USD. Chronographs with the caliber B13, a modified Valjoux 7750, are much more budget-friendly. Their prices begin around 4,600 USD.

What was the original purpose of the Breitling Chronomat?

Chronomat. Created originally to meet the demands of the Frecce Tricolori aerobatics team, the Breitling Chronomat has, for more than 30 years, remained the watch of choice for the world’s greatest air squadrons.

How much does a Breitling Navitimer automatic 35 cost?

The women’s Navitimer Automatic 35 pairs a rose gold case with diamonds and sells for approximately 24,500 USD. Breitling’s most iconic model is the Navitimer pilot’s watch. Depending on its movement and case material, this timepiece can demand anywhere from 4,800 to 43,000 USD.
